Owner report 10181965 · 2007-02-08 (February 8, 2007)
THE HEAD LAMPS ON MY 2004 BUELL XB12R HAVE NEEDED REPLACEMENT BECAUSE THE REFLECTIVE COATING ON THE LAMP REFLECTOR, DEGRADE TO THE POINT THAT LIGHT OUTPUT BECOME DANGEROUSLY LOW FOR NIGHT DRIVING. THE MOTORCYCLE HAS A TWO HEADLIGHT SYSTEM. ONE LAMP IS USED FOR LOW BEAM THE OTHER FOR HIGH BEAM. THE LOW BEAM LAMP HAS BEEN REPLACED TWICE SINCE THE BIKE WAS PURCHASED NEW IN AUG 2004. THE HIGH BEAM LAMP HAS BEEN REPLACED ONCE IN THE SAME TIME FRAME. I EXPECTED TO HAVE TO CONTINUE ANNUAL REPLACEMENT OF THE LAMP ASSEMBLIES BECAUSE OF THIS PROBLEM…
Owner-reported narrative. 25,000 miles reported. Look up ODI 10181965 at NHTSA ↗
Owner report 10183298 · 2007-02-22 (February 22, 2007)
ON THE BUELL MOTORCYCLE XB9R AND XB12R THE HEADLIGHTS BECOME NON FUNCTIONAL AFTER ABOUT 1 YR OF USAGE. THE HEADLIGHT HOUSING REFLECTIVE MATERIAL TURNS TO POWDER DUE TO THE NATURAL HEAT FROM THE HEADLIGHT. *JB
Owner-reported narrative. 5,000 miles reported. Look up ODI 10183298 at NHTSA ↗
Owner report 10183309 · 2007-02-23 (February 23, 2007)
THE HEAD LAMPS ON MY 2004 BUELL XB12R ARE IN NEED OF REPLACEMENT DUE TO DEGRADATION OF THE REFLECTIVE COATING ON THE LAMP REFLECTOR. THE REFLECTOR IS ACTUALLY RUBBING OFF, REDUCING THE OUTPUT OF THE LIGHT TO A POINT DANGEROUSLY INEFFECTIVE FOR NIGHT DRIVING. THIS AFFECTS BOTH THE LOW AND HIGH BEAM ASSEMBLIES. THIS SEEMS TO BE A MANUFACTURING DEFECT, LEADING TO A POTENTIALITY DANGEROUS SITUATION WHILE RIDING AT NIGHT. *JB
